A man and woman in their 50's are in hospital with serious injuries after a crash in Dunkeld.

It happened around 6:20pm on Monday near the A822 and involved a silver Toyota Rav 4 and Honda Crossover motorcycle.

The 59-year-old man, and pillion passenger, a 54-year-old woman, were taken to Ninewells Hospital in Dundee for treatment.

The driver and passenger of the car were not injured.

The road was closed while crash investigations were carried out and fully reopened around 8.10pm.

Police appealing for information

Sergeant Brian McEwen said: “Our enquiries are continuing to establish the full circumstances of this crash.

“I would urge anyone who may have seen the vehicles involved prior to the incident, or who has any dash-cam footage, to come forward.”

Anyone with information should call 101, quoting reference 3410 of 12 June, 2023.
